Bipartite consultation on recovery and revitalisation of MSME sector during COVID-19
22 April 2020
The United Nations,led by the International Labour Organization (ILO) and United Nations Industrial Development Organisation (UNIDO), organized a bipartite virtual dialogue to support the recovery and re-vitalisation of the MSME post lock-down.

National Workshop - Working towards effective Social Dialogue in India
9 December 2019
This national level tripartite workshop was organized in collaboration with V.V.Giri National Labour Institute, Noida in the premises of Maharashtra Institute of Labour Studies , Mumbai on 9 December 2019.

Nepal: National Capacity Building and Planning Workshop for Stakeholders of Home Based Workers and Informal Workers in Supply Chains
21 November 2019
The two-day workshop was aimed to build capacity, create a common understanding and concertize possible actions on the issue of home workers, home-based workers, and other workers in the informal economy, who are part of global supply chains.

Leadership-cum-capacity building workshop for District level officials of Central Trade Unions in Telangana
5 - 6 November 2019
A Leadership-Cum-capacity Building Workshop for District and Mandal (field) level officials of partner Central Trade Unions and their affiliates in agriculture sector in Telangana was organized as a part of the Promoting fundamental principles and rights at work in the cotton supply chain project.

National workshop on World of Work: Issues and Challenges for Trade Unions in India
20 - 22 August 2019
A two day national workshop for the central trade union leaders and representatives to develop a common understanding on the challenges/issues and to develop a work plan under the Decent Work Country Programme (DWCP) framework for the period 2019-2022.
